The internet is an amazing place that seemingly has no boundaries to it. It seems that there is no topic that you can’t use a search engine like google or yahoo to find information about. Unfortunately, there is much of this information that is inaccurate, disguised by a well designed website that gives the curious a false sense of knowledge. Over the years, I’ve looked at many websites for information and guidance in photography. Below I have compiled an alphabetical list and description of those that I have found particularly interesting and helpful. The old story about only believing 10% of what you read applies to the internet even more so. I usually look for trends and reinforcement of information between different sites before I start to make definitive conclusions.
Most have forums where you can register, post and/or ask questions.
